Bio

Mr. Stanley began his legal career as a law clerk to the nationally-known attorney, Gilbert K. Davis, Esquire in 1990. After graduating from law school in 1994, Stanley went to work for Mr. Davis as an associate attorney. During this time, Mr. Stanley served as an associate attorney for the plaintiff in the Paula Corbin Jones v. William Jefferson Clinton sexual harassment matter in Little Rock Arkansas Federal Court, and assisted attorneys Gil Davis and Joe Camarata in every facet of the monumental case, including the unanimous favorable verdict before the United States Supreme Court. Mr. Stanley built a strong trial practice throughout the Commonwealth of Virginia, and was successful in many major and/or high profile litigation matters. In 1996, Mr. Stanley joined the Arlington Firm of Cohen, Gettings, Dunham & Davis, P.C. Mr. Stanley has argued successful appeals in the Virginia Supreme Court (See Hollander v. World Mission Church, 255 Va. 440, 498 S.E.2d 419 (1998); and Kim v. DuVall Corp., 259 Va. 752, 529 S.E.2d 92 (2000), regarding the common-law doctrine of property ownership of adverse possession. In 1998, Mr. Stanley founded the firm of Davis & Stanley, LLC in Fairfax City, Virginia. In 2000, the firm of Davis & Stanley opened a second office in southwest Virginia s his practice expanded south through the Blue Ridge Mountains. In 2002, Mr. Stanley formed the firm of Bird & Stanley, LLC with his mother, Diane D. Stanley and Timothy S. Bird.

Mr. Stanley has been the lead counsel in jury trials in both the civil and criminal arena, and he has successfully defended clients in DUI, misdemeanor and felony trials; additionally, he has been appointed by the Circuit Court of Franklin County as lead counsel in the defense of a person charged with capital murder. In the civil arena, Mr. Stanley has successfully represented persons injured due to the negligence of others in the state of Virginia for the past thirteen years. During this time, he has obtained millions of dollars in compensation for the injured. Also, he has represented small businesses and individuals before the courts on all kinds of subject matters. Stanley has previously been admitted pro haec vice in the states of Delaware, Maryland, North Carolina, West Virginia, Ohio and New York, and is a member in good standing with the Virginia State Bar, and is a member of the Virginia Trial Lawyers Association and Franklin County bar.
